簡體   English   中英

在Jquery中如何引用document.createElement創建的javascript元素

[英]In Jquery how to refer javascript's element created by document.createElement

我已經用JavaScript編寫了代碼:

var objTo = document.getElementById('krishna')                
var href1 = document.createElement("div");
href1.setAttribute("style","float: left");
objTo.appendChild(href1);

在JavaScript中,已經有很多元素附加到href1。

我想使用jquery向href1添加更多元素

我嘗試了href1.append("<br>");

它說href1.append is not a function

如何使用jquery append將元素追加到href1。

您需要將本機元素轉換為jQuery對象。 本機元素無法識別jQuery方法

嘗試

$(href1).append("<br>");

如果您只想使用jQuery完成所有這些操作,則代碼非常簡單

// create new <div> element and apply style
var href1 = $("<div>").css('float','left');
// append to id=krishna
$('#krishna').append(href1);

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M